Unmanned Crane Dispatching System Based on Grid Method in Steel Works

Abstract: A grid method is used to model a storeroom to solve the problem of the unmanned crane automatic scheduling of the iron and steel industry. An improved A* algorithm is proposed to make the path planning. Different moving costs are assigned for the different route sections in storeroom and the different moving modes of cranes, and the path with the minimum total cost which can avoid the slab obstacles alongside is calculated by the algorithm. A set of intelligent dispatching rules are designed to solve the inefficiency of the manual operation, which can effectively deal with the problems about the collision, emergency unavailability during the dispatch and the cooperation between the cranes as well as the crane and the flatbed truck. The dispatching instructions for the cranes and the other dispatching equipment can be generated. The simulation results and applications in the field show that the method is reliable and efficient.

Key words: unmanned crane, grid method, improved A*algorithm, dispatching rules
